We solve the traveling salesman problem using an approximate method proposed by Marco Dorigo. We assign lengths and pheromone levels to the edges of the complete K5 graph. We then deploy an "ant," which chooses its route based on the distance to a city and the pheromone level. The pheromone level is determined by the popularity of that route. After traversing the entire route (each vertex is visited once), the ant leaves behind pheromone of a higher level, the shorter the route. This lecture draws on the work of Sergey Shtovba (Ukraine) from the journal Exponenta Pro, 2003, and the author ("Graphs in Maple").
